Sports betting is a form of gambling in which people place wagers on the outcome of various sporting events. It is possible to make single-game bets at retail locations that offer in-person bet placement, online and mobile platforms, or both, depending on state laws. Individuals who place bets are called bettors or punters, while companies that accept bets are referred to as bookmakers, sportsbooks, or betting exchanges.

Sports and gambling have always gone hand in hand, and there have been a number of scandals involving sports betting. These include point shaving (players affecting the score by missing shots), spot-fixing (a specific player action being fixed), and overall match fixing (the entire result of a sporting event being fixed). While these issues have dampened the popularity of gambling on sports, there are still people who can and do make a lot of money by placing bets.
